heel down on the downstroke, heel up on the upstroke. well, let me rephrase...push with your heel down so you use your calf muscle. when you hit 6 o'clock, pull your foot up with the muscles in your shin (your upper legs will get involved, too)...your heel will come up, hence when i said "heel up" etc. overemphasizing raising the heel on the upstroke is called "ankling", according to sheldon, who also adds that this can cause ankle pain.
